Crown LSP Group is looking for an HR & Payroll Coordinator to provide technical and administrative support of human resources and company policies, programs, and procedures for hourly and salaried associates. The responsibilities of this position include full cycle payroll processing, benefits administration, employee relations, recruitment, regulatory compliances, policy/procedure development and implementation, performance management, and career development. The successful candidate must possess good leadership skills, excellent communication skills, be a self-starter, and willing to accept diversified responsibilities. This individual must maintain the highest level of integrity, company security and confidentiality.

The HR & Payroll Coordinator responsibilities are but not limited to:

· Acts as an informational resource to all levels of associates in interpreting and administering programs, policies, procedures and data management systems such as ADP and Time and Attendance.

· Plans, organizes, administers and conducts the recruitment process for new employees.

· Advises and trains managers/supervisors on Employment Law related matters.

· Serves as a secondary resource for any benefits and payroll related questions. Acts quickly to resolve any issues that associates may have in regard to medical, dental, vision or 401k.

· Reconciles and processes monthly associate Benefit insurance invoices for payment through AP.

· Administers FMLA, LOA, Disability, Random Drug Screening, and other Programs.

· Prepares and submits Company responses to Unemployment claims. Organizes and participates in Unemployment Appeals Hearings.

· Coordinates Worker’s Comp audit, non-discrimination testing for benefits and annual 401k audit.

· Prepares monthly Turnover Analysis and Headcount Report.

· Works on special projects relating to associate compensation, benefits, and payroll as assigned by Manager.

· Prepares and maintains current job descriptions, jobs postings and job advertisements.

· Assists managers with any personnel issues including disciplinary actions.

· Conducts meetings with managers to review department needs and ensure compliance is being met.

· Resolve conflicts between employee and management when needed.

· Conducts Benefit Open Enrollments in conjunction with Benefits broker.

· Produces compliance and other reports such as EEOC Report and various Pay Rosters of current associates

· Administers Performance Management, Compensation and the Merit Increase Process.

· Creates, maintains, and documents HR administrative processes and procedures to ensure fairness and efficiency.

· Compiles canned and custom reports from the HR and Payroll database as needed.

· Processes biweekly payroll for all associates. Administers W-2, 1095C and taxes filings.

· Serves as a back for Time and Attendance.

· Maintains positive relationship with external recruiting sources such as the Employment Security Commission (ESC), Staffing Agencies, and other sources of qualified candidates.

· Assists with associate events and activities, Rewards and Recognition Program, Charity and the Service Recognition Program.

· Performs other duties as requested, directed, or assigned.
